You will be fine going with the line from Genos. Also, contact your local Cummins dealer for a price.....might be cheaper. Should take no more than about 10 minutes to R&R. The return line will be a little tougher as it comes off the back of the head. Might try and reach back there and see if you can tighten it up....worth a try.
